In December, members of the ethnic Uighur community of Central Asia expressed their concern and protested over the activities of the Government of the Republic of Kazakhstan on the unlawful deportation of three citizens of China of Uighur nationality: Hamit Mamat, Ilyar Zordona and Kasym Mahpira, who crossed the state border of Kazakhstan on August 30, 1998, in the hope of receiving political asylum in the country. In spite of the fact that the Uighur community called upon the Kazakh authorities not to hand them over, these people were handed over to China on February 6, 1999, where they could be executed. This forcible deportation has gone against Kazakhstan's international obligations, in particular, the non-expelling principle.
